有关EXCEL 在一个单元格内有文字和数字,如何把单元格内的文字和数字分别提取出来!

有关EXCEL 在一个单元格内有文字和数字,如何把单元格内的文字和数字分别提取出来!当文字遇到数字时就,分开!例如A1=ABDCE12MA,则B1=ABDCE ,C=12,D=MA,各个文字和数字的字节会变动!谢谢
噢~不好意思,我表达错了,应该当遇到第一个非文字的数字时,分开为两个单元格!A1=ABDCE12MA,则B1=ABDCE ,C=12MA

假设数据在A1单元格:
如果文字在前,B1=left(A1,lenb(A1)-len(A1))可得文字,C1=right(A1,2*LEN(A1)-LENB(A1))可得数字;
如果数字在前,B1=right(A1,lenb(A1)-len(A1))可得文字,C1=left(A1,2*LEN(A1)-LENB(A1))可得数字。
温馨提示:内容为网友见解,仅供参考
第1个回答  2012-01-04
以下公式可以满足你的要求
B1=LEFT(A1,FIND(C1,A1)-1)
C1=LOOKUP(9^9,--MID(A1,MIN(FIND({1,2,3,4,5,6,7,8,9,0},A1&5^19)),ROW(1:99)))
D1=SUBSTITUTE(A1,B1&C1,)
第2个回答  推荐于2017-09-10
B1
=LEFT(A1,MIN(FIND({0;1;2;3;4;5;6;7;8;9},A1&1/17))-1)
C1
=RIGHT(A1,LEN(A1)-LEN(B1))本回答被提问者采纳
第3个回答  2012-01-04
=LOOKUP(9E+307,--MID(A1,MIN(FIND({0;1;2;3;4;5;6;7;8;9},A1&1234567890)),ROW(INDIRECT("1:"&LEN(A1)))))
自己看看吧,挺麻烦的一件事情。追问

噢~不好意思,我表达错了,应该当遇到第一个非文字的数字时,分开为两个单元格!A1=ABDCE12MA,则B1=ABDCE ,C=12MA, 请问要如何处理呢?

有关EXCEL 在一个单元格内有文字和数字,如何把单元格内的文字和数字分别...
假设数据在A1单元格:如果文字在前,B1=left(A1,lenb(A1)-len(A1))可得文字,C1=right(A1,2*LEN(A1)-LENB(A1))可得数字;如果数字在前,B1=right(A1,lenb(A1)-len(A1))可得文字,C1=left(A1,2*LEN(A1)-LENB(A1))可得数字。有关EXCEL 在一个单元格内有文字和数字,如何把单元格内的...

excel有文字和数字怎么提取
excel有文字和数字提取方法如下:1、首先打开excel软件并找到自己将要提取的数字和文字。2、然后点击上栏中的公式选项。3、点击最左上角的插入函数。4、然后在搜索栏中输入LEFT,选中弹出的Left选项。5、按照单元格进行输入,这样文字就可以提取出来。6、按同样的方法在搜索栏中输入Right选中弹出的Right选...

excel怎么分离单元格内容?excel同一单元格的字母和数字拆分成两个单元...
方法一、运用函数 在c2单元格输入=LEFT(B2,COUNT(VALUE(MID(B2,ROW($2:$8),1))),同时按下Ctrl+shift+enter 同理,在D2输入=RIGHT(B2,LEN(B2)-COUNT(VALUE(MID(B2,ROW($1:$8),1))),然后下拉填充。方法二、分列 打开Excel表格,在数据栏选择分列,按照下图步骤来操作。这样就直接把一...

Excel文字与数字分离
1、首先,我们打开我们电脑上面的excel,然后我们在图示中单元格中输入一个含有文字和数字的内容;2、之后我们选中后面的单元格,然后我们输入=LEFT(A1,LENB(A1)-LEN(A1)),之后我们按回车键;3、之后我们就可以看到这样我们就先分离出文字了;4、之后我们在图示中的单元格中输入=RIGHT(A1,2*LEN(A1...

excel中的单元格里又有数字又有文字如何得出结果
具体操作步骤:选择B1单元格,输入A1单元格内的数字35,然后将鼠标定位在B2单元格内,按快捷键CTRL+E,A列所有单元格中的数字即被成功提取出来。二、分列法 具体操作步骤:选择需要提取数字的单元格,调整单元格的宽度为一个字的宽度,选择两端对齐,然后选择数据\/分列,按快捷键CTRL+G定位,打开定位...

excel怎么把数字和文字分离出来?
1、首先在excel表格的单元格中输入文字和数字的组合,需要将文字和数字分开显示。2、点击工具栏中的“插入”选项。3、然后选择“分列”选项。4、在弹出的对话框中中选择“固定宽度”,点击下一步。5、然后点击文字和数字之间的位置,分割两组数据,点击下一步。6、在弹出的页面中点击“完成”。7、...

如何将EXCEL中在同个单元格中的汉字和数字分开
1、下图所示数字与姓名在同一单元格中,下面我们来将它们他离出来。首先选中需要分离的区域,选择“数据”菜单下的“分列”。弹出“文本分列向导”对话框,选择“固定宽度”点击“下一步”。2、如果要直接分列,必须将姓名均设置成3个汉字(两个字的在中间加个空格),然后选中要进行数字分割的列;菜单“...

如何将excel表格中同一个单元格内的文字提取出来
提取Excel表格中同一个数据的多个内容可以通过以下几种方法实现:1. 使用Ctrl+E快捷键:如果需要提取的数据在相邻的单元格中,可以选择一个起始单元格,然后按Ctrl+E自动填充到其他单元格。2. 使用分列技巧:如果需要提取的数据在同一个单元格中被分隔开,可以使用分列功能将数据拆分成多个列。选择需要...

Excel表格 如何使同在一个单元格内的文字与数字分离
1、下图所示数字与姓名在同一单元格中,下面我们来将它们他离出来。2、首先选中需要分离的区域,选择“数据”菜单下的“分列”。3、弹出“文本分列向导”对话框,选择“固定宽度”点击“下一步”。4、在数字与姓名之间单击鼠标,建立分列线,点击“下一步”。5、在这一步中,选择“文本”点击“完成”...

excel中同一单元格有数字、字母和文字,如何只把数字+字母和文字...
按A1单元格为例如是"12123123123非典过后"在B1输入=left(A1,LEN(A1)*2-LENB(A1))在c1输入=right(A1,LENB(A1)-LEN(A1))就分别分开了数字和中文。假若数据在A列,在B1中输入 =LEFT(A1,LENB(A1)-LEN(A1))这是文字在左、数字在右时提取文字的公式。若文字在数字的右边,把LEFT替换为RIGHT函数...

相似回答